CTTX Health is a leading healthcare provider and we are currently seeking an experienced Nuclear Technologist (Tech) to join our team. As a Nuclear Technologist, you will play a crucial role in our organization by performing a variety of nuclear medicine imaging procedures to help diagnose and treat patients. You will be responsible for operating imaging equipment, preparing and administering radiopharmaceuticals, and collaborating with physicians to interpret imaging results. If you are passionate about providing exceptional patient care and have a strong background in nuclear medicine, we would love to hear from you.

Requirements

Requirements:

  • Valid certification or license as a Nuclear Technologist (Tech).
  • Minimum of 2 years of experience as a Nuclear Technologist.
  • Strong proficiency in performing nuclear medicine imaging procedures, such as PET scans and SPECT scans.
  • In-depth knowledge of radiopharmaceuticals and their administration.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ills.
  • Ability to work effectively in a team and collaborate with other healthcare professionals.
  • Strong attention to detail and organizational skills.
  • Commitment to delivering high-quality patient care.
